LCR-T4 finished product Graphical Transistor tester Resistance capacitance ESR Thyristor inductormos

pcbsize:85*107*thickness21-24(trapezoid) mm weight:Without battery140gabout, With battery175gabout

 

Liquid crystal is12864Liquid crystal display,With backlight,The backlight color is generally yellow green。

Power supply is9v layer-built battery 。If the power supply lasts for a long time,Can use2It consists of two lithium batteries8.4vPowered by battery pack。

*******The following functions are forM8 Edition andM168 Advanced Edition Different versions****Please choose according to your needs*********

 

1。useATmega8,ATmega168orATmega328micro controller。2。2x16Character LCD display results。3。Easy Shuttle ,Automatic power off。4。Turn off current only20nA,Support battery operation。5。The low-cost version does not use crystal oscillator,Support automatic power off。1.05kVersion of softwareATmega168orATmega328Use sleep mode to reduce power consumption when there is no measurement。6。automatic detectionPNPandNPNBipolar transistor,N、PChannelMOSFET,JFET,diode,Double diode,Thyristor thyristor。7。Auto detect pin layout。8。Measure the current amplification factor of bipolar transistor and the threshold voltage of emitter junction。9。Darlington transistors can be identified by high threshold voltage and high current amplification factor。10。Pair bipolar transistor,MOSFETDetection of protective diode。11。measureMOSFETThreshold voltage and grid capacitance。12。Support the measurement and symbol display of two resistors,Up to four digits and units are displayed。Both ends of the resistance symbol displayed are the number of connected tester probes(1-3)。So the potentiometer can also measure。If the potentiometer is adjusted to one end,The tester cannot distinguish between the middle and both ends of the pin。13。The resolution of resistance measurement is0.1Ohm,Maximum measured value50MOhm。14。A capacitor can be detected and measured。Up to four digits and units are displayed。The value can be from25pf(8MHzClock,50pF@ 1MHzClock)reach100mF。Resolution up to1 pF(@ 8MHzClock)。15。Can for2UFEquivalent series resistance of capacitors above(ESR)Capacitance measurement。Resolution is0.01Ohms and display two digit values。This feature requires at least16KFlash MemoryATMEGA(ATmega168orATmega328)。16。Symbols in the correct direction can be displayed for both diodes。in addition,Display forward pressure drop。17。LEDDiode detected,The forward pressure drop is much higher than normal。Dual light emitting diodes are detected as dual diodes。18。Zener diode can be detected,If the reverse breakdown voltage is lower than4.5V。This will be displayed as two diodes,It can only be determined by voltage。The symbol of the probe around the diode is the same,under these circumstances,You can pass700mVThe threshold voltage near the diode identifies the true anode!19。****This one is clear every year,Don't turn it over****If more than3Inspection of diode parts,Establishing the number of diodes displays another failed message。This will only happen,If the diode is connected to all three probes and at least one is a type diode。under these circumstances,You should only connect two probes and start measuring again,One by one。20。Measure the reverse capacitance of a single diode。Bipolar transistors can also be measured,If you connect the base to the collector or emitter。21。Only one measurement is needed to find the connection of the whole bridge。22。Value below25pfCapacitors are usually not detected,However, it can be connected in parallel with one diode or at least25pfCapacitor parallel connection。under these circumstances,You must subtract the shunt capacitance。23。Resistance below2100Ohm will measure inductance,If yourATMEGAAt least16KFlash Memory。The range will be from0:01mHexceed20H,But the accuracy is not good。The measurement results show only a single component connection。24。The test time is about two seconds,Only capacitance and inductance measurement will take a long time。25。The software can set the measurement times before the power is automatically turned off。26。Built in self-test function and optional50HzCheck the clock frequency accuracy of the signal and wait for the call(ATmega168andATmega328)。27。Measurement of internal resistance and zero offset self-test capability of optional equipment calibration port output(ATmega168andATmega328)。Need one100nFreach20uFCapacitor connected to pin1And pin3Offset voltage compensation between analog comparators。This can reduce40uFMeasurement error of the above capacitors。With the same capacitor internal correction voltage, the reference voltage is found to adjust the internal reference measurementADCGain of。 If the test current exceeds the sustain current,Thyristors and bidirectional thyristors can be detected。However, some semiconductor thyristors and bidirectional thyristors have higher trigger current than the current provided by the tester。The available test current is only about6mA!be careful,All functions are only used for MCU with more program memory, such asATmega168。
